Scheduling Coordinator - Las Vegas, NV
Trusted Ally Home Care is a growing multi-state home care agency that specializes in providing nursing and home health aide services. The Scheduling Coordinator is responsible for coordinating and maintaining the direct care staff scheduling for TAHC Home Care clients and staff.

Responsibilities
Understands and adheres to established TAHC Home Care policies and procedures
Develops, implements, and adjusts scheduling procedures to optimize agency, caregiver, and client needs
Creates and maintains up-to-date staff schedules via Google Spreadsheets, IGEA platform and other systems
Provides scheduling of staff for call outs, sick leave, vacation, long-term leave
Contacts care providers and clients regarding day-to-day changes
Maintains call–off report, monitoring caregiver call-offs and reasons
Identifies caregiver team challenges and communicates problem and proposed solutions to the Director of Nursing
Schedules in advance, Reauthorization Nursing visits in IGEA within 15 days from the end of each 60-day IGEA certification period
Monitors caregiver hours worked by week and minimizes scheduling shifts that put caregivers into Overtime pay
